Nate Bosch authored
Closes #97595 The prior approach of manually diffing the entire log chain is less efficient, and only found the original branch point ignoring subsequent merges. The limitation forced PR workflows into rebasing and force pushing new history to get the branch point far enough for CI to pass. Use `git merge-base` to find the latest common commit with the main branch. Add an `allowFailure` argument to the `git` utility to use a more specific failure in the case of no shared history when this command will fail with a generic error. Use `^branch` with the `git log` commands to exclude shared history and more easily count the unique commits on each branch. Drop the `Commit` abstraction. Parse directly to timestamp or line counts.

Greg Spencer authored
## Description This removes all of the comments that are of the form "so-and-so must not be null" or "so-and-so must be non-null" from the cases where those values are defines as non-nullable values. This PR removes them from the library in the repo that don't have anything to do with the framework. This was done by hand, since it really didn't lend itself to scripting, so it needs to be more than just spot-checked, I think. I was careful to leave any comment that referred to parameters that were nullable, but I may have missed some. In addition to being no longer relevant after null safety has been made the default, these comments were largely fragile, in that it was easy for them to get out of date, and not be accurate anymore anyhow. This did create a number of constructor comments which basically say "Creates a [Foo].", but I don't really know how to avoid that in a large scale change, since there's not much you can really say in a lot of cases.
